How to use Qwen/Qwen3-4B-Instruct-2507 with Transformers:
# Use a pipeline as a high-level helper from transformers import pipeline pipe = pipeline("text-generation", model="Qwen/Qwen3-4B-Instruct-2507") messages = [ {"role": "user", "content": "Who are you?"}, ] pipe(messages)# Load model directly from transformers import AutoTokenizer, AutoModelForCausalLM tokenizer = AutoTokenizer.from_pretrained("Qwen/Qwen3-4B-Instruct-2507") model = AutoModelForCausalLM.from_pretrained("Qwen/Qwen3-4B-Instruct-2507", device_map="auto") messages = [ {"role": "user", "content": "Who are you?"}, ] inputs = tokenizer.apply_chat_template( messages, add_generation_prompt=True, tokenize=True, return_dict=True, return_tensors="pt", ).to(model.device) outputs = model.generate(**inputs, max_new_tokens=40) print(tokenizer.decode(outputs[0][inputs["input_ids"].shape[-1]:])) - Inference

尖括号 think 和尖括号/think不显示…… 那我就以【think】和【/think】来代表尖括号版本的吧:
问题是这样的:为什么Qwen/Qwen3-4B-Instruct-2507 可以做到“不会在其输出中生成【think】和【/think】”呢?
要知道,此模型的词表中是有这俩token的,而我即使在prompt中告诉模型“请你输出【think】和【/think】 ”它也不会生成,请问这是如何做到的呢?
